PENRO advocates zero waste mngt to Bangued local officials

BANGUED, Abra (PIA) -- The Department of Environment and Natural Resources (DENR) enhances  efforts  to raise public awareness on the implementation of the solid waste management in the province.
 
The Provincial Environment and Natural Resources Office (PENRO) Abra recently  conducted    Zero Waste Management Campaign at Bangued Municipal Hall which was attended  by Mayor Mila Valera and  barangay  officials of the town.
 
Ria Ta-a of  PENRO Abra discussed  the  Zero Waste Campaign which is an advocacy approach to guide people in changing their lifestyles and practices to systematically  reduce the volume and toxicity of generated waste.  It aims to guide people in lessening the volume of waste produced and to eliminate the toxicity in resulting waste.
 
She presented some practices on zero waste such as having a personal drinking bottle, avoiding the use of straws and styros, bringing own shopping bag or basket and the reuse of old clothes into eco bags or rags.
 
“There are many ways to reduce the volume of our day-to-day generated waste. If we practice these habits, we can really make a big impact on the solid waste management of Bangued.” Ta-a stressed.

Valera reminded the barangay officials to take this campaign seriously since the capital town is faced with challenges on solid waste management considering the amount of garbage being collected weekly.
 
“We need to remind the people again to segregate their own waste before dropping them off at pick up areas. We also need to inform them that they cannot just throw their garbages anywhere because it can help in the total management of waste here in Bangued,” she  said.
 
The  mayor  appreciated  this  activity of the LGU and the DENR as it informs and encourages the barangay local officials to lead the citizens  become pro-active in the zero waste campaign.
  
January is declared as Zero Waste Month under the Presidential Proclamation No. 760  signed by  then  President Benigno Aquino III.  This supports the Ecological Solid Waste Management Act of 2000 that promotes environmental awareness and action among the people. (JDP/CAGT – PIA CAR, Abra)
